What you will do

The Unit Coordinator is an unlicensed worker who at the discretion of the Nurse Director / Manager may be cross-trained as a PCT. (Please refer to the PCT job description when performing those duties.) The Unit Coordinator provides clinical and clerical support to the patient and our unit, assisting the RN, director/manager, and/or technologists. They assist in the maintenance of a responsive communication system through positive interactions with our patients, guests, ancillary departments, Physicians and their peers. The Unit Coordinator may be responsible for the accurate transcription of Physician Orders and assisting the units in the planning, organization and implementation of measures to maintain a quality therapeutic environment for our units and ultimately, our patients.

What You Will Need

High school diploma or equivalent required. Prefer Medical Assistant, Unit Coordinator Associate or STNA with experience. Previous hospital and clerical experience with excellent computer skills is preferred with 1-year experience in pertinent clinical area required. Medical Terminology course is preferred.

Unit specific competencies, annual educational programs, CPR, Fit Testing, TB test, etc. (CPR/BLS Health Care Provider is required within 30 days of employment if not previously obtained) required. Attending staff meetings as directed by the Director / Manager, signing all minutes of meetings not attended, signing accountability for all posted updates such as new policies and procedures and will attend all pertinent training sessions required.

Punctual attendance at assigned work location is required.

Required to work in a safe and efficient manner and maintain an accident free work place, including ability to demonstrate a working knowledge of emergency codes.

Required to comply with OSHA regulations and CDC standard and transmission-based precaution recommendations and to utilize proper personal protective equipment. Ability to comply with provisions of applicable S.D.S. forms.
